2007

171 Fearing St
Amherst, MA 01003

Founded in 2007 the University of Massachusetts Amherst is a prominent public research university located in Amherst Massachusetts. It is part of the University of Massachusetts system and offers a diverse range of undergraduate and graduate programs. The campus is known for its vibrant student life extensive research facilities and beautiful surroundings making it a popular choice for students from all over the country.

Generated from this place's information

Also at this address

Own this business?
See a problem?

You might also like

Partial Data by Foursquare.